    Thought I could add some light on your great gift...they were used in the late 1800's and as others said they were display/storage cases. Yours looks like it has been refurbished, which would reduce the value, it is oak and looks like it is in very good condition. Here is one for sale in original condition. http://www.bargainjohn.com/w340cClarksSpoolCabinet.htm

    Before I was a quilter I was an antiques appraiser.
